site stats

Software scheduling to avoid load hazards

WebSaia Bill of Lading Form Using a consistent BOL format can help you save time and avoid errors Use our form-building software to create a bill of lading for your shipment 00 ! Pickups scheduled for same day pick up AFTER 3 pm will be scheduled for the following business day 00 !. State and Zip: ... Webhow to find the maximum rate of change of a multivariable function. talktalk router admin login. A strut, yes. van gogh art gallery madrid reviews. trucks gone wild 2024 schedule

Efficient Instruction Scheduling for Pipelined Architectures

WebDependencies backward in time cause hazards • Load-use data hazard UTCS 352, Lecture 12 12 Resolving Hazards: Pipeline Stalls • Can resolve any type of hazard – data, control, or structural • Detect the hazard • Freeze the pipeline up to the dependent stage until the hazard is resolved Weboperation is dependent, so we still need a hazard detection unit. • Good compilers will attempt to schedule instructions in the “load delay slot” so as to avoid these kinds of … small luggage bags for women https://voicecoach4u.com

A Complete Guide on Load Planning Software Implementation in …

WebGraduate Computer Architecture Lecture 5 Software Scheduling around Hazards (con t) Out-of-order Scheduling John Kubiatowicz Electrical Engineering and Computer ... – A free PowerPoint PPT presentation (displayed as an HTML5 slide show) on PowerShow.com - id: 6cbbd6-MGY5O Web) HW Change for “Forwarding” (Bypassing):) From Last Lecture: The Delay Load Phenomenon Forwarding reduces Data Hazard to 1 cycle: Option1: HW Stalls to Resolve … WebDynamic scheduling. So far, we have seen that data hazards that prevent instruction issue were hidden by: Forwarding. Compiler scheduling that separated dependent instructions. The latter is referred to as static scheduling. Dynamic scheduling is also possible: The CPU rearranges the instructions (while preserving dependences) to reduce stalls. small lucrative business ideas

How to Determine a Hazardous Load CertifyMe.net

Category:Software Scheduling to Avoid Load Hazards - University of Alberta

Tags:Software scheduling to avoid load hazards

Software scheduling to avoid load hazards

C952: Computer Architecture Chapter 5 Flashcards Quizlet

WebEECS 252 Graduate Computer Architecture Lecture 4 Exceptions and Software Scheduling around Hazards - PowerPoint PPT Presentation. 1 / 58 . Actions. Remove this presentation Flag as Inappropriate I Don't Like This I like this Remember as a Favorite. Download Share. Share. About This Presentation. WebThe Hardware/Software Interface Chapter 4 The Processor: B ... Load-Use Data Hazard Can’t always avoid stalls by forwarding ... Chapter 4 —The Processor —18 Code Scheduling to …

Software scheduling to avoid load hazards

Did you know?

http://www.ann.ece.ufl.edu/courses/eel4713_14fal/slides/Lec11-pipe-hazard.pdf

WebJan 22, 2016 · I'm trying to add scheduling to my backend in llvm to prevent data hazards. The backend is very similar to microblaze but with a lot of differences such as multiple … WebHazard (computer architecture) In the domain of central processing unit (CPU) design, hazards are problems with the instruction pipeline in CPU microarchitectures when the next instruction cannot execute in the following clock cycle, [1] and can potentially lead to incorrect computation results. Three common types of hazards are data hazards ...

WebConsider hazards associated with emergency or nonroutine situations. Determine the severity and likelihood of incidents that could result for each hazard identified, and use this information to prioritize corrective actions. Some hazards, such as housekeeping and tripping hazards, can and should be fixed as they are found. WebJul 2, 2024 · Effective management of Health and Safety risks in the engineering industry means being aware of the numerous potential hazards to your team. From the risks …

WebNov 23, 2024 · Here is what free software can bundle if you do not pay attention and how to stay safe: 1. Be wary about installing browser toolbars and extensions; even the good ones can be bad for you. Shady toolbars and extensions can steal your information, and even the good ones can pile up quickly and clutter your web browsers, if you are not careful ...

WebSep 26, 2016 · Hence, data hazards can be easily solved by adding NOPs [8]. Successful way to eliminate certain data hazards that occur during the execution of instructions in pipelines is by reordering of ... small lumber 3 words crosswordWebFeb 14, 2024 · We can use both NOPs, data forwarding and stall cycles to resolve data and load-use hazards.However if we have multiple data hazards, then it becomes quite … small lumbar pillowWebData Hazard on r1 Option 1: Stall to Resolve Data Hazard Option 2: compiler inserts indepdendent instructions Worst case is NOPs Option 3 But the data we want is available! … highland stadium buffalo nyWebLoad-Use Hazard Detection The loading instruction must be just that… so it writes to register rt. There is a load-use hazard when ID/EX.MemReadand ( ( ID/EX.RegisterRt= … small lumber 3 wdsWebThe law. 3. Assess manual handling you can't avoid. Assess the risk of injury from any hazardous manual handling operations that cannot be avoided. You should consider the … small lumbar cushionWebApr 11, 2024 · Solution for structural dependency To minimize structural dependency stalls in the pipeline, we use a hardware mechanism called Renaming.Renaming : According to … highland st paul mnWebsource constraint for the software pipelined schedule, we need to establish that all pairs of instructions i, j 3.2 ILP Formulation that execute on the same FU type, execute in di erent FUs (i.e. have di erent ci, cj values if the initiation of Let i and j be instructions that execute in the same i and j are separated by a forbidden latency f. small luggage carrier with wheels